Transaction 63c75fc28161cde5d3080913f65d8602d90b9386b19c34e442812b57fc6d621f
1 Input
1 Output
-
63c75fc28161cde5d3080913f65d8602d90b9386b19c34e442812b57fc6d621f:0
- value
- 336329
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ec2755923b819a634469de3c545ff5f5da982d7
- address
- bc1q0mp82kfrhqv6vdzxnh3u230ltaw6nqkhvuwexu